🧩 How It Works
1. Each pair like `(13, 27)` represents an
(x, y) coordinate on the grid.
2. You plot each point on the graph.
3. Then, you
connect consecutive points in order to form line segments.
4. When all the lines are drawn, they form a picture.
In this case, the coordinates provided are designed so that when connected in sequence, they draw the outline of a
symmetrical butterfly.
